nicolai 2011-05-06 13:20

Re: camera-ui2 (now a part of CSSU) (updated 03. May)
 
Then you have done something wrong.
After copying the camera-ui to /usr/bin, and before rebooting
check that the file is indeed there

ls -l /usr/bin/camera-ui

and that the camera-ui is working

The reflash wasn't necessary:
Just in case this happens again.
set no-lifeguard-reset with the flasher utility:
flasher-3.5 --enable-rd-mode --set-rd-flags=no-lifeguard-reset
This will prevent the reboot loop.
Then, fix the camera-ui binary and after that remove the flag:
flasher-3.5 --disable-rd-mode --clear-rd-flags=no-lifeguard-reset
